The boiler water treatment chemicals market is experiencing significant growth due to the increasing demand for treated water in various industrial sectors. Boiler water treatment chemicals are specialized chemicals used to treat water in boilers to prevent scale formation, corrosion, and fouling. These chemicals help maintain the efficiency and longevity of the boiler systems, ultimately saving costs and improving performance.

The boiler water treatment chemicals market is segmented based on type, application, and end-user industries. The key types of boiler water treatment chemicals include oxygen scavengers, corrosion inhibitors, scale inhibitors, pH adjusters, and biocides. These chemicals play a crucial role in maintaining the quality of water used in boilers and preventing issues such as corrosion, scale formation, and microbial growth.

The boiler water treatment chemicals market is highly competitive, with several key players operating in the market. These companies are focusing on product innovation, strategic collaborations, and mergers & acquisitions to gain a competitive edge in the market. Some of the leading players in the market include Kurita Water Industries Ltd., Ecolab Inc., SUEZ Water Technologies & Solutions, Kemira Oyj, and Solenis LLC.
